
As a resident and business owner in Fort Myers, you may have heard of the term "commercial flatwork" but may not be entirely sure of what it entails. In simple terms, commercial flatwork refers to the installation and maintenance of flat concrete surfaces such as sidewalks, driveways, parking lots, and patios for commercial properties. These surfaces are essential for the functionality and aesthetic appeal of any business, making commercial flatwork a crucial investment for businesses in Fort Myers.
The first impression of any business counts, and having a well-maintained and visually appealing property can go a long way in attracting and retaining customers. With the help of commercial flatwork, businesses can enhance their curb appeal and make a positive first impression on potential customers. A neglected and cracked concrete surface can give a negative impression of the business, while a smooth and well-constructed one can make a business stand out.
Commercial flatwork also plays a significant role in the safety and accessibility of a business. Uneven or damaged concrete surfaces can pose hazards to customers, employees, and visitors, putting businesses at risk of liability. With the proper installation and maintenance of commercial flatwork, businesses can ensure a safe and accessible environment for everyone, reducing the chances of accidents and injuries.
